(PART 1)

When we rely on the Lord, His joy will be our strength. Our circumstances cannot so easily overwhelm us. Even when we can’t see how, God is faithful to deliver us from every affliction.

READ: Neh. 8:10; Ps. 5:11; Ps. 16:11; Is. 12:2-3; Rom. 14:17; 1 Pet. 4:12-13.
HEART ISSUE: When has the joy of the Lord been evident in your life? Did you experience His strength as described in Scripture?
PRAYER FOCUS: Father, Your joy is indeed my strength. Let Your Holy Spirit convict me today whenever I rely on myself. Amen.

(PART 2)

It is easy to forget that God is sovereign through every event in our lives. For our trust in Him to grow, we must press on and determine to place our confidence in Him and not in what we see.


READ: 2 Sam. 22:31-33; 1 Chr. 5:20; Ps. 18:30-32; Ps. 20:7; John 14:1; Rev. 12:11.
HEART ISSUE: How do you react when the “unexpected” happens in your life? Do you willingly run into the Father’s arms and lean on His joy to sustain you?
PRAYER FOCUS: Father, not my will, but Yours be done. Holy Spirit, gently remind me of Your sovereignty so I will not forget that my confidence rests in You. Amen.
